Handles HTTP, SSE, and stdio server configurations with proper authentication. --- # MCP Setup Skill This skill helps configure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ers to connect Claude Code to external tools, databases, and APIs. ## What is MCP? MCP (Model Context Protocol) is an open-source standard for AI-tool integrations. MCP servers give Claude Code access to: - Issue trackers (Jira, GitHub Issues) - Monitoring tools (Sentry, Statsig) - Databases (PostgreSQL, MySQL) - Design tools (Figma) - Communication (Slack, Gmail) - And hundreds more ## Server Types ### 1. HTTP Servers (Recommended for remote) Cloud-based services, most widely supported. ```bash claude mcp add --transport http # Example: Connect to Notion claude mcp add --transport http notion https://mcp.notion.com/mcp # With Bearer token authentication claude mcp add --transport http secure-api https://api.example.com/mcp \ --header "Authorization: Bearer your-token" ``` ### 2. SSE Servers (Deprecated) Use HTTP instead where available. ```bash claude mcp add --transport sse # Example: Connect to Asana claude mcp add --transport sse asana https://mcp.asana.com/sse ``` ### 3. Stdio Servers (Local processes) Run as local processes on your machine. ```bash claude mcp add --transport stdio [args...] # Example: Airtable server claude mcp add --transport stdio airtable --env AIRTABLE_API_KEY=YOUR_KEY \ -- npx -y airtable-mcp-server # Example: PostgreSQL database claude mcp add --transport stdio db -- npx -y @bytebase/dbhub \ --dsn "postgresql://user:pass@localhost:5432/mydb" ``` **Note**: The `--` separates Claude's flags from the server command. ## Configuration Scopes | Scope | Storage | Use Case | |-------|---------|----------| | `local` | `~/.claude.json` (project path) | Personal, project-specific | | `project` | `.mcp.json` in project root | Team-shared via git | | `user` | `~/.claude.json` (global) | Personal across all projects | ```bash # Add to specific scope claude mcp add --transport http api --scope project https://api.example.com ``` ## Management Commands ```bash # List all configured servers claude mcp list # Get details for a specific server claude mcp get # Remove a server claude mcp remove # Check server status (in Claude Code) /mcp ``` ## Authentication For OAuth 2.0 authentication: 1. Add the server: `claude mcp add --transport http sentry https://mcp.sentry.dev/mcp` 2. In Claude Code, run: `/mcp` 3. Select "Authenticate" and follow browser prompts ## Plugin MCP Servers Plugins can bundle MCP servers. Create `.mcp.json` at plugin root: ```json { "mcpServers": { "plugin-server": { "command": "${CLAUDE_PLUGIN_ROOT}/servers/my-server", "args": ["--config", "${CLAUDE_PLUGIN_ROOT}/config.json"], "env": { "API_KEY": "${API_KEY}" } } } } ``` Or inline in `plugin.json`: ```json { "name": "my-plugin", "mcpServers": { "plugin-api": { "type": "http", "url": "https://api.example.com/mcp" } } } ``` ## Project Shared Configuration For team-shared servers, create `.mcp.json` in project root: ```json { "mcpServers": { "github": { "type": "http", "url": "https://api.githubcopilot.com/mcp/" }, "database": { "type": "stdio", "command": "npx", "args": ["-y", "@bytebase/dbhub", "--dsn", "${DATABASE_URL}"] } } } ``` ### Environment Variable Expansion Supported in `.mcp.json`: - `${VAR}` - Value of environment variable - `${VAR:-default}` - Value or default if not set Works in: `command`, `args`, `env`, `url`, `headers` ## Popular MCP Servers | Server | Type | Install Command | |--------|------|-----------------| | GitHub | HTTP | `claude mcp add --transport http github https://api.githubcopilot.com/mcp/` | | Sentry | HTTP | `claude mcp add --transport http sentry https://mcp.sentry.dev/mcp` | | Notion | HTTP | `claude mcp add --transport http notion https://mcp.notion.com/mcp` | | Postgres | stdio | `claude mcp add --transport stdio db -- npx -y @bytebase/dbhub --dsn "..."` | | Filesystem | stdio | `claude mcp add --transport stdio fs -- npx -y @modelcontextprotocol/server-filesystem /path` | ## Using MCP in Claude Code ### Reference Resources Type `@` to see available resources from MCP servers: ``` > Analyze @github:issue://123 ``` ### Execute Prompts MCP prompts become slash commands: ``` > /mcp__github__list_prs > /mcp__jira__create_issue "Bug title" high ``` ## Troubleshooting ### Windows Users Use `cmd /c` wrapper for npx: ```bash claude mcp add --transport stdio my-server -- cmd /c npx -y @some/package ``` ### Output Limits Set `MAX_MCP_OUTPUT_TOKENS` for large outputs: ```bash export MAX_MCP_OUTPUT_TOKENS=50000 claude ``` ### Timeout Issues Increase startup timeout: ```bash MCP_TIMEOUT=10000 claude ``` ## Setup Checklist When setting up a new MCP server: - [ ] Choose appropriate transport (HTTP for remote, stdio for local) - [ ] Select correct scope (local/project/user) - [ ] Configure authentication if required - [ ] Set necessary environment variables - [ ] Test with `/mcp` command - [ ] Verify tools are available
